Course Description
Creating native Android apps allows you to deliver a first-class mobile experience to your users. This course will take you through native Android development, from setup to creating a finished app.

In this course you will create an Android app for a zoo. You will create a list of exhibits that opens into a detail page, a gallery and a Google Maps section. You will also implement a navigation drawer and toolbar, while learning the basics of material design.
What You’ll Learn
- Step-by-step walkthrough of creating an Android app, including a gallery, Google Maps integration, a navigation drawer and toolbar, and more.
- Understand what material design is and how to use it in your apps.
- How to get set up with Android Studio and start using it for app development.
- How to style your application with XML and Java code.
